Struct netidx::subscriber::UpdatesFlags[][src]

pub struct UpdatesFlags { /* fields omitted */ }

Implementations

impl UpdatesFlags[src]

pub const BEGIN_WITH_LAST: UpdatesFlags[src]

if set, then an immediate update will be sent consisting of the last value received from the publisher.

pub const STOP_COLLECTING_LAST: UpdatesFlags[src]

If set then the subscriber will stop storing the last value. The last method will return whatever last was before this method was called, and the passed in channel will be the only way of getting data from the subscription. This improves performance at the expense of flexibility.
